Our typical setup is two monitors. We would like to be able to open two files in PDF-XChange Editor, place one on each monitor, and full screen both of them. What we see right now is that we will full screen one and then select the second one and it becomes full screen and the first one loses the full screen. So only the currently active file will be full screen. Is it possible to have two files full screen? One purpose for this would be to have two PDF slide shows running simultaneously. Thank you!

It seems it is not possible to view two documents in full-screen mode on separate monitors. I have created a formal feature request for consideration by our development team.
